Paper Rose from PaperPapers. Frog Prince Paperie. This DIY paper flower tutorial is from Frog Prince Paperie and will help you create a great beginner paper flower, the anemone. The free paper flower templates include small, medium, and large petals for the anemones. The petals and center are made from cardstock, making this a great project if you're limited on your paper supply.
Hallmark has designed some DIY crepe paper peonies that include free downloadable patterns for the two sizes of petals and leaves. Full instructions, templates, and photos take you through each step of cutting out the crepe paper, making the fringe, shaping the petals, and assembling the flower.

Crepe paper in your choice of color for the petals and green for the stem comes together to create this beautiful giant crepe paper rose designed by Martha Stewart. Downloadable templates, color photos, and written instructions will help you shape and assemble this gorgeous flower. Purely Katie. Purely Katie has created a great beginner paper flower tutorial that uses scrapbook paper to create spiral roses.
Included in this tutorial are directions on how to create the burlap vase that allows the flowers to sit straight up.

Dahlias are one of the most stunning flowers out there, and you can recreate giant ones to use as a backdrop with this free tutorial from Abbi Kirsten Collections. This project uses cardstock and is put together quickly with a glue gun. Project Nursery.
